Output 2728e766abe28ecb98af66d76fec5959087cb68f1296d264d435bf453265954f:0

value
19025000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58bf1d98a27f6518644f5b9f4c812472d860c924 OP_EQUAL
address
MFzQeFqfXPRPW19A7mzrwEr6E8JXAYG38s
transaction
2728e766abe28ecb98af66d76fec5959087cb68f1296d264d435bf453265954f
spent
true